Product Introduction

Bioactivity
Description
Polymyxin B1, a potent antimicrobial lipopeptide derived from Bacillus polymyxa, has potential for treating multidrug-resistant Gram-negative bacterial infections.
In vitro
Polymyxin B1 strongly inhibits protein synthesis in yeast, and in E. coli and S. aureus[4].
In vivo
The area under the concentration-time curve for Polymyxins B1 is greater than those of colistins A and B. Colistin A colistin B. The clearance value of Polymyxins B1 is 2.39 mL/min/kg, the plasma protein binding is 82.3%, the elimination half-life is 79.5 min and the AUC0-∞ is 365 mg?min/L.
Chemical Properties
Molecular Weight1203.48
FormulaC56H98N16O13
Cas No.4135-11-9
